Tuberose Giardino Benessere
Fragrance Story
Tuberose by Giardino Benessere is a Floral fragrance for women and men. Tuberose was launched in 2015. The nose behind this fragrance is Paolo Terenzi. Top notes are Apricot, Sweet Orange and Water Jasmine; middle notes are Tuberose, Jasmine and Ylang-Ylang; base notes are Musk, Cedar and Guaiac Wood.

About the Perfumer
Paolo Terenzi
Paolo Terenzi is a perfumer known for his work with Antonio Croce, creating a range of fragrances including Ardente, Incantevole, Meraviglia, Perfetta, Sofisticata, Straordinaria, and Unica. He also composed 1+7 Extrait De Parfum for D'OTTO. Terenzi's style is characterized by bold, opulent compositions that often feature rich florals and warm resins.
